Personally I wouldn't spend the money on the intake -- from what I've read one here, the stock setup is very efficient. To me, why spend hundreds of dollars for a few HP? There is a setup using tubes and K&N filters that is maybe $200 or so all together.

As far as exhaust, I would go with fast intentions. But there are a lot of good ones out there. There are plenty of exhaust threads on here for you to take a look at..

HPS tubes or G3's for intake.

Exhaust is personal preference. Common choices that are safe are: Berk, Stillen, FI.

I personally run the Invidia Gemini and I am a big fan. It's not as loud as some of the other options, and has a more mature sound that still gets loud when you get on it. No rasp, and less drone than any other aftermarket option I have heard.
